These are, by far, the most comfortable sneakers I've worn. They're slim, lightweight, and the colors (Charcoal/Red) are beautiful. The photo on this site accurately represent the colors on the sneaker, at least on the Charcoal/Red. Arch support is nearly non-existent, which is not a problem for me, but may be for some. Because of their lightweight design, they're the closest thing to being barefoot that I've ever felt on a sneaker (disclaimer: I've never worn "barefoot running" shoes), which is exactly what I was looking for. I love these shoes so much I look forward to purchasing an extra pair in different colors just to have the option.

Just bought my third and fourth pair (simultaneously) of this shoe. I first bought the Bullet in 2009 to replace my Asics that got discontinued. Paranoid that this style would become obsolete, I quickly bought a pair one year later for when they would eventually wear out. I've got hundreds of miles on my current pair and finally starting wearing into the heel on my left foot (about a quarter size bigger than my right) and thought it was time to look at a replacement. These shoes are great for anything from crosstraining to long distance. I've done a few marathons in these and they do great as long as you've prepared your feet and legs for the minimalist experience. Just watch out for little sharp rocks in these as you will feel them, they are about as thin as a pair of five fingers on the balls of your feet up to your toes.

I bought my first pair of Bullet's in May 2011. I wore them for a month straight while exploring Europe. They were filthy at the end of it all(I got the White/Navy), but I simply washed them.
I kept them as my go-to sneakers and wore them with anything from khaki shorts to navy pants.
Then, as the earlier reviewer did, one day I discovered they were amazing for futsal and training for soccer in general. I've used them on turf fields with good results and even on natural grass for practices.
The only reason I gave it one "4" and not a "5" in durability is because if you use them for soccer they tear at the tip between the fabric and the rubber. I'm sure they would last longer if you only wear them for style or running.

Weight - Put these on and they feel like slippers. You'll want to dance around like Bruce Lee, pre-strike! Flex - Out of the box they'll already feel worn in...None of that "new shoe stumble" to them. Wore these for some light lifting and they were perfect! Width - Even with bad bunions, they felt spacious enough to be worn with no discomfort. Definitely a narrow shoe, but stretches without straining. Grip - Thin, rubber soles...You will definitely feel the ground. These would be great near-barefoot trainers, probably better suited for a track...To my traceurs...they're as thin enough to take on and feel rails and precisions, but walls will kill these quickly. Price - Cheaper on sale...Decent price. For a shoe that can double as a nice casual outing shoe or as you cross fit/barefoot/parkour/athletic go to...the price is far better than 100 to 120. Overall - great buy, go at least a half size up (I wear an EU 41/US 7.5) and an 8 is a perfect fit.
